On the university campus where I work, the male students usually wear jeans or sweatpants, topped with a t-shirt or hooded sweatshirt. It's a uniform that is easy to throw on for an early morning class, but when I see a guy that steps outside of that comfortable box, it makes me kinda happy. I love the shoes, which he got at a store in Toronto called Uncle Otis. His knapsack, with the pattern of the word "Portugal" and roosters adds a bit of humour to his colourful, casual look.
